State basketball phenom Travis Perry from Lyon County is within striking distance of breaking Floyd County / Wayland High School scoring champ "King" Kelly Coleman's all-time career scoring record of 4,337 points. Would it be better for Perry to break the mark before or during this year's Sweet 16, granted his team isn't upset along the way. Why can't we get Lyon County to make the trip to Wayland for a game next year in Perry's senior season? (It's faster to get from Wayland to Canada than it is to Eddyville!) This special episode of the Sound Off on Sports Podcast was recorded live at the history Wayland Gymnasium in the tiny coal town of Wayland, the home of basketball legend 'King' Kelly Coleman, the first recognized Mr. Basketball award winner in Kentucky. The Wayland Gym, now the home of the Mountain Sports Hall of Fame, which represents athletes from the 16th, 15th, 14th and 13th regions, hosted it's first KHSAA basketball game in 52 years on February 4th.
